Northrop Grumman is seeking a dynamic, energetic individual for the position of Supply Chain Planning Specialist Level 4 to join our growing team of diverse professionals in the IBCS International Business Area. This individual will serve as the Supply Chain Planning Specialist Lead and will support tactical and strategic Supply Chain activities.
In this role, you will develop supply chain strategy and lead activities for Global Supply Chain (GSC) in all phases of program and proposal execution. You will manage the GSC scope for multifaceted programs and proposals through close-out, coordinating interdepartmental activity and directing communication with suppliers. You will integrate efforts across all GSC functions to ensure commitments are met and that appropriate integrated mitigation or opportunity plans are developed and executed.
You will lead supply chain execution, being accountable for horizontal and vertical integration, resource planning, material cost, forecasting, schedule performance, risk/opportunity and issue management, supplier performance, and issue resolution. You will align project scope and deliverables with customer requirements while working closely with the technical community. Additionally, you will brief the GSCPM on the status and issues affecting program performance, including material status, risks, opportunities, and schedule. You will also be involved in special projects and continuous improvement activities, analyzing data to identify synergies and evaluating suppliers to address capacity or production issues.
